Video, 00:00:33'It's a beauty!' - Wissa's goal against Newcastle last seasonAttributionNewcastlePosted1 September1 Sep0:33Around the clubs - insight, analysis and fan viewsWhat can Forest's players expect from Postecoglou? published at 15:38 BST 12 September15:38 BST 12 SeptemberNick MashiterFootball reporterImage source, Getty ImagesSome players found out about Nuno Esprito Santo's exit this week from their team mates, shocked messages and phone calls going around with many on international duty. Nuno was popular, he fostered a unity in the squad and club which helped push their Champions League challenge last season. Ange Postecoglou must harness that to drive the club and squad on again. It will not be lost from within a close-knit squad and the new manager will surely recognise that. The former Australia boss, though, is usually quiet and reserved initially, preferring to get ready for business and enjoying his own space. Nick Montgomery, Mile Jedinak and Sergio Raimundo have joined as assistants along with Rob Burch as goalkeeping coach - having worked with Postecoglou at Tottenham - and they are likely to be the link with the rest of the staff, rather than the manager himself. Not to say Postecoglou will ignore others but he is there to work, professional, direct and focused. Those close to him have described him as honest, a good man, and unapologetic about how he wants to play. He will drive them on, he tells players they will be the ones on top if they will follow him there - one of the reasons for his winning in his second season statement. In his two years at Celtic he won two Scottish titles, two Scottish Cups and a League Cup, joining the club after they had lost the title to Rangers.He took them back to the to the Champions League and performed well in a 3-0 defeat to Real Madrid in Glasgow in September 2022. The hosts hit the post and had a number of chances before Madrid scored three times in the second half. Yet the performance itself was not enough for Postecoglou who told his side, despite the level of opposition, there should not be a ceiling for them. He told the squad he did not buy that Real Madrid were the superstars, he did not want to accept defeat. He wanted to win rather than just getting praise for playing well. It was a good first half against one of the best teams in the world and those at Celtic at the time were pleasantly surprised by Postecoglou's stance. Reputations did not matter and he will look to drive Forest in the same way. It's as though the Levy centre just could not hold.After 25 years of trying to do things one way, a different approach made a lot of dreams come true by breaking everything.Perhaps it is only fitting that someone else will steer the club through the new landscape.Find and follow your Premier League club on BBC SportShare'Square pegs and round holes' - why right-back is still a problem at Evertonpublished at 11:56 BST 10 September11:56 BST 10 SeptemberGiulia BouldBBC Radio Merseyside reporterEverton's right-back position has been the subject of several questions sent in via our 'Ask about Everton' form.We put your questions about that position in the squad to BBC Radio Merseyside reporter Giulia Bould.Seamus Coleman turns 37 next month and is in his 17th season at Everton. He was signed by David Moyes during his first spell at the club and remains the manager's most trusted right-back, despite struggling to stay fit.Replacing the Republic of Ireland international has seemingly proved impossible task. Eight managers between Moyes' two stints have failed to find an ideal candidate.Nathan Patterson was brought in from Rangers by Rafael Benitez just 12 days before he was sacked in January 2022. At the time, he was touted as a natural successor but has failed to impress and came close to leaving this summer.When Coleman has been sidelined, it has been a case of square pegs and round holes. Ben Godfrey was moved from centre-back to plug the gap before his exit in 2024. Sean Dyche brought in Ashley Young but, at the age of 38, he was never a long-term solution.The other option was midfielder James Garner. In September 2024, then-director of football Kevin Thelwell told me that with budgets tight, and Garner having won the Euros with England under-21s as a right-back, he was the backup for the foreseeable. Now, Moyes favours Jake O'Brien who admits, while he is happy to cover, he still sees himself as a centre-back. "I have seen none of that this season."Listen on BBC SoundsShareThe 'sensible' tactical approach for Postecoglou to take early onpublished at 13:34 BST 9 September13:34 BST 9 SeptemberUmir IrfanFootball tactics correspondentImage source, Getty ImagesAcross his past three jobs, Ange Postecoglou's sides have set up in a 4-3-3 or 4-4-1-1 shape that aimed to dominate the ball, playing quickly with it and pressing incredibly aggressively without it. The high intensity of his style in all phases has become a hallmark of his system, with both positives and negatives.From build-up, Postecoglou involves his goalkeeper and uses the back four and defensive midfielder in an interesting way. Build-up is focused heavily down the centre of the pitch, with six players playing in a compact way. Both full-backs are seen inverting into midfield so they need to have strong technical quality.The rationale here is that you are likely to outnumber the opposition in the build-up, making it easier to move up the pitch.If opposition players mark your players in build-up, Postecoglou's use of positional rotations is a tool to get players free in order to receive the ball.The Australian likes to use rotations very frequently, with two or three players often seen swapping between rigid positions in order to move defences around to find the free man. It looks fluid - but it is often calculated.It is clear that Nuno Espirito Santo's counter-attacking style differs largely from Postecoglou's approach, so what does this mean for Nottingham Forest?Forest's transfer business this summer appears to have been done with an eye on becoming a more technical, ball-dominant side. Interestingly, James McAtee, Douglas Luiz and Oleksandr Zinchenko are all players who have all developed at Manchester City, highlighting the change in intent.Big-money signing Omari Hutchinson and fellow Chelsea academy graduate Callum Hudson-Odoi, too, might enjoy playing in a way that ensures they keep the ball more, with licence to create.However, questions arise when looking at the out-of-possession differences between the managers. Nuno has often held the lowest defensive line in the league across his various clubs, with Postecoglou playing the highest defensive line at Tottenham.If this drastic change is implemented immediately, some of Forest's strongest defenders, who thrive on protecting their box, may not be maximised. The defensively astute Nikola Milenkovic comes to mind here.The difference in system raises questions for somebody like Ola Aina, too. He had an incredible campaign last season playing as a touchline wing-back, a role that differs from the inverted demands asked of a Postecoglou full-back.Postecoglou has been reluctant to alter his system, but there was a level of pragmatism seen in Spurs' Europa League win. Spurs were happier to defend their own box for large periods of time, leading to success against Eintracht Frankfurt and Manchester United.Without a pre-season, and coming into a club that has been built on a counter-attacking, five-at-the-back style, adopting an approach more in line with his Spurs knockout games might be sensible early in Postecoglou's tenure.Is Postecoglou the right man for Forest?
